Appendix to the memoirs of Baron de Tott; Containing an answer to the remarks of M. De Peyssonnel, by M. Ruffin: a historical memoir concerning the druses, a people inhabiting Mount Lebanon; and a catechism and various extracts from their scared books: which together, from a most curious and interesting account of this extraordinary people, so little known; their religion, manners, laws, and government. Translated from Drusean manuscripts, by M. Venture de Paradis: and from the French, by an English Gentleman at Paris.
